About Dutch Wonderland

Dutch Wonderland has been earning its title as a top family amusement park for over 60 years, and Pine Ridge Campground seasonal campers are perfectly positioned for a day trip to the Kingdom for Kids. Located about 55 miles east on the Lincoln Highway in Lancaster, the park is built specifically for families with children — every ride, show, and attraction is designed so parents and kids can enjoy them together.

The park features more than 30 rides ranging from gentle spinners for toddlers to roller coasters that thrill the whole family. Duke the Dragon and Princess Brooke greet guests throughout the park, and live entertainment includes puppet shows and high-energy dive shows. When the weather heats up, Duke's Lagoon water play area provides a splash-filled cool-down without needing to leave the park.

Seasonal events extend the fun beyond standard rides. The park opens in late March and runs through the fall, with special programming for Easter, summer, and the holiday season. Groups of 10 or more can take advantage of discounted rates, making it an easy outing for Pine Ridge families camping together. The new Dutch Wonderland Inn, opening in 2026, adds overnight options right next door for families who want to split their Lancaster exploration across two days.

What to Expect

  • Family Rides: More than 30 rides designed for families to enjoy together, from gentle spinners for toddlers to family coasters that thrill older kids and parents alike. Every ride welcomes younger guests.
  • Duke's Lagoon: A water play area included with park admission where kids can splash, spray, and cool off during warm days. No separate waterpark ticket needed — it's built right into the park experience.
  • Live Entertainment: Puppet shows, high-energy dive shows, and character appearances from Duke the Dragon and Princess Brooke run throughout the day. Shows are included with admission and rotate seasonally.
  • Seasonal Events: The park calendar includes Easter celebrations, summer concert nights, and Dutch Winter Wonderland during the holiday season, giving repeat visitors fresh reasons to return.

Frequently Asked Questions

How far is Dutch Wonderland from Pine Ridge Campground?

Dutch Wonderland is about 55 miles east of Pine Ridge Campground, roughly a 1 hour and 15 minute drive into Lancaster County via Route 30.

What ages is Dutch Wonderland best for?

Dutch Wonderland is designed for families with children roughly ages 2 through 12. Rides range from gentle toddler-friendly spinners to family coasters, so there is something for every age in that range. Adults enjoy the rides alongside their kids.

Is there a water park at Dutch Wonderland?

Duke's Lagoon is a water play area included with park admission. It is designed for splashing and cooling off rather than a full waterpark, but kids love it on warm days. Bring swimsuits and towels.

When is Dutch Wonderland open?

The park operates seasonally, typically opening in late March and running through the fall, with Dutch Winter Wonderland events during the holiday season. Hours and operating days vary, so check the park calendar before your visit.
